  1. Kellogg, W. K. Kellogg, Will Keith Kellog(noun)

    United States food manufacturer who (with his brother) developed a breakfast cereal of crisp flakes of rolled and toasted wheat and corn; he established a company to manufacture the cereal (1860-1951)
